Best Bryson City Public High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 public high schools serving 689 students in Bryson City, NC.
The top ranked public high school in Bryson City, NC is Swain County High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Bryson City, NC public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 52% (versus the North Carolina public high school average of 52%), and reading proficiency score of 52% (versus the 57% statewide average). High schools in Bryson City have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of North Carolina public high schools.
Bryson City, NC public high school have a Graduation Rate of 77%, which is less than the North Carolina average of 86%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Swain County High School, with 75-79%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in North Carolina or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 32%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the North Carolina public high school average of 53% (majority Black).
